Music Week Awards handed out
By CMU Editorial | Published on Friday 27 April 2012
The Music Week Awards ceremony took place at The Brewery venue in London yesterday, with XL the biggest winner taking away four awards, if you include the lifetime achievement trophy (or The Strat, as they insist on calling it), which was handed to the company’s founder Richard Russell.
The winners in full are as follows:
High Street Retail Brand: HMV
Online Retail Brand: iTunes
Independent Retailer: Sound It Out Records
Non-Retail Digital Music Service: Spotify
Live Music Venue: Shepherd’s Bush Empire
Radio Station: 6music
Radio Show: Steve Lamacq, 6music
TV Show Featuring Music: Later… with Jools Holland
Promotions Team: Atlantic
Sales Team: PIAS
Distribution Team: Proper Distribution
Catalogue Marketing Campaign: Rhino for The Smiths Complete
Artist Marketing Campaign: XL Recordings for 21 by Adele
PR Campaign: Purple PR for 21 by Adele
Music & Brand Partnership: Converse & Cornerstone for Converse Gigs @ The 100 Club
Publisher Of The Year – Singles: EMI Music Publishing
Publisher Of The Year – Albums: Universal Music Publishing
Independent Publisher: Kobalt
Manager Of The Year: Jonathan Dickins, September Management
A&R Award: XL Recordings
Independent Record Company: Bella Union
Record Company: XL Recordings
The Strat: Richard Russell, XL Recordings
